The Client 

The client owns an online platform where users can find and connect with sale leads instantly through SMS, Email, Live Chat, Phone Calls, and much more

The client business need

The client desires to build a mobile app to help users to manage all of their communications with their leads in one place, including email, SMS, live phone calls, voicemail, Facebook messages, live chat, and so on.

The project

Based on customer requirements, BHSOFT mobile development team built the app with React Native.

The app allows users to communicate and auto-follow with your leads in one single dashboard, including Text messages, Facebook messages, Emails, and Live phone calls. In particular:

  • The app allows users to message leads across multiple channels including SMS, Email, Voicemail, calls, Facebook messenger, and Live Chat 
  • The app automatically follows up your leads and displays all of your communication with your leads in one single dashboard.
  • The app can automatically book appointments for users based on their agenda. 
  • Users automatically get inbound calls every time a lead is ready to talk or when they schedule on your calendar
  • The app also lets users track statuses, respond to leads, and complete reminders.


The team went through some difficulties with building setups for calls but we managed to overcome


The team leaders were two of our best React Native developers who had many years of experience in developing mobile apps for our clients on both Android & iOS platforms. 

Technologies used

React Native, Websocket, Firebase Push Notification

Communication Channel

Skype, Slack, and Trello

Methodology used

Agile / Scrum

Project size

10 MMs

Team of 2 developers


08/2019 –1/2020

Screen Captures

lead communication app